Hai,
I am using the kernel 2.6.23-rc3. i am trying to boot this kernel
to my 8641D board. It was not booting.
I go the following message
Bytes transferred = 1505 (5e1 hex)
## Booting image at 00200000 ...
Image Name: Linux-2.6.23-rc3
Image Type: PowerPC Linux Kernel Image (gzip compressed)
Data Size: 1801717 Bytes = 1.7 MB
Load Address: 00000000
Entry Point: 00000000
Verifying Checksum ... OK
Uncompressing Kernel Image ... OK
Booting using flat device tree at 0x800000
Whether the problem belongs to device tree? I am using the mpc8641_hpcn.dts
file
Pls Advice me.
